Standard Method of Test for Determining the Interlayer Shear Strength (ISS) of Asphalt Pavement Layers
AASHTO TP 114
Year: 2018 (R 2019)
Abstract: This test method covers the determination of the interlayer shear strength of asphalt pavement layers using laboratory-prepared samples or core samples.
This test can be performed on 150-mm (6-in.) or 100-mm (4-in.) diameter specimens of asphalt pavement.
This test is applicable if the asphalt overlay layer and the base layer are both 50 ± 5 mm (2.0 ± 0.2 in.) thick.
The total specimen thickness must not exceed 150 mm (6 in.).
Layers may be saw cut to the recommended layer thickness.
